Bulls Fighter Condat 18g darts review


Video link: https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=LSAZgmQ0mDI


This is one of Bulls Fighter recently released models and is a dart used by Ryan Condat one of the Korean Bulls Fighter team members I believe. The Bulls Fighter darts are made in Korea and designed by Darts Korea.

Here is a link to their site: https://www.dartskorea.com/index.html and the Bulls Fighter site: https://www.bullsfighter.com/

The darts are of a very nice high quality and are 90% tungsten and retail around 118000 Korean Won which is around £70 depending on exchange rate.

CONTENTS AND PACKAGING:

The previous Bulls Fighter packaging was nice but now they have improved it and its even better. It comes in a hard metal case which has a card outer sleeve with the Bulls Fighter story on the back. The metal case has a silvery cloth outer with the Bulls Fighter name and inside it has a top soft plush section and harder velvety lined bottom section for the darts. Its very swanky and really nice quality overall. The darts are fitted with white soft tips which I believe are Ultima soft tips and the stems are white nylon with spring clips and I think they are tweenie size. There is a set of Bulls Fighter standard see through flights in a kind of pale transparent green with slot pre-punched for the rings.

The darts have a very shiny polish to the tungsten and where quite a challenge to photograph especially with the white points and stems too. Like I mentioned on the other reviews of the Bulls Fighter darts there is a slight iridescence to the surface which is neat. The barrels are geared up for rear grippers with a quite aggressive style of grip on the rear but there is also some very fine rings and notches at the front of the barrel too.

CONCLUSION:

Once again its a set from Bulls Fighter that are extremely well machined and perfectly matched weighted and overall very nice darts. Also its another set for rear grippers but as the barrel is not too long I was quite comfortable gripping around the centre and they performed well from there.

The rear section of the barrel is where most of the grip is and I had a throw from there but it was a little too strange for me, rear grippers should like it though.

I found the dart flew fairly flat through the air gripping on that big centre ring but when I tried with my normal front grip it seemed to dip a little before reaching the board, I think with a little more practice I could have compensated for that but as I found them to throw well enough from the centre I just played from that position.

I cant really fault the darts in any way, the quality is top drawer and they just ooze class and I like the new cases them come in too, it adds a little more to the look and style of the product as a whole. I guess they are still on the pricey side but its kind of at a price where its not grossly over the top considering the high quality.

I have played with them a few hours now since the video review and on the whole I think the soft tips that come with the darts are very good with the Dartman board I have, I had some bounceouts though but the points have not broken so far, so quite impressed with them. SUMMARY RATINGS:

Looks: 9 (very nice)
Grip: 8 (on a 1 to 10 Scale, 10 been severe grip)
Weight match: 10 (Perfect!)
Quality: 10 (superb quality)
Value: 8 (not cheap but great darts)
Suitability for me: 7.5 (threw quite well overall, tempted to give an 8 but still think its more for a rear gripper)
